Importance of Quality Control Measures

Strict quality control measures ensure each CNC-machined part meets dimensional tolerances and engineering specifications. Manufacturers using advanced inspection equipment, like coordinate measuring machines and in-process monitoring, identify deviations before they impact shipments or safety-critical parts. Relevant Industry Certifications

Industry-recognized certifications indicate a CNC manufacturer’s commitment to reliable and compliant production. Certifications to review include ISO 9001:2015 for overarching quality management, AS9100 for aerospace requirements, ISO 13485 for medical devices, and ISO/TS 16949 for automotive supply chains. These standards validate the manufacturer’s processes align with safety, documentation, and traceability benchmarks. Pricing Structures and Transparency

Clear pricing structures support accurate budgeting for CNC machining projects. Manufacturers that provide detailed cost breakdowns—covering materials, labor, and overhead—simplify quoting and avoid hidden charges. Transparent contracts outline payment terms, discounts for high-volume orders, and penalties for late payments. Why are quality certifications like ISO 9001 important for CNC manufacturers?

Certifications like ISO 9001 prove that a manufacturer follows strict quality control processes and meets international standards. This reduces risk, ensures consistency, and boosts confidence in the quality of CNC-machined parts.

How does advanced CNC machinery impact project outcomes?

Advanced machines, such as 5-axis CNCs, enable high precision, complex geometries, and faster production. This improves part quality, reduces errors, and increases efficiency for both prototypes and large production orders.
